TICKET PX-412: Vault locked after failed rotation. The EXIF scrubber (project Stripline) reads its signing key from the Hollowgate vault, which sealed itself during last night's node restart. Until unsealed, uploaded images skip GPS/EXIF scrubbing and queue in quarantine. Do not bypass the queue. Unseal via the standby node in the Fernbrook rack, then rerun the scrub backlog job. For future maintainers: the unseal path requires the recovery passphrase below.

recovery phrase for hadup-fawep: framir-kaswyn-jorael

## Changed defaults

Heads up: the Ledgerline tax-rate lookup cache now defaults to a 15-minute TTL instead of 24 hours. Turns out rates in the Veldt County sandbox were going stale mid-demo, which was embarrassing. Eviction is now LRU rather than FIFO, and the cache warms on boot. If you're reviewing, check that nothing hardcodes the old TTL. The new defaults land as follows.

deployment values, bajop-taweg:
holwyn:
  log_level: debug
  metrics_host: metrics.holwyn.zemvarsys.internal
  pool_size: 32

Handover — Top Floor Quiet Room

Priya, the quiet room on level 9 at Calder House is now bookable again after the ventilation fix. Please keep the blinds down until the glare film arrives, and log any booking clashes with facilities. The door lock was rekeyed on Tuesday, so use the new code below.

badge for fajog-fahap: bdg-G-50